African Experience: Episode 16

Funds collected from hunting clients are used to fund anti-poaching efforts in Africa, as professional hunter and concessionaire Graham Cawood explains. In six years, Cawood’s anti-poaching efforts have collected numerous examples of poachers’ favorite tools—muzzleloaders, gin traps and snares—and led directly to an increase in game populations in his concession.
